Another beautiful day coming up for Sydney. Unfortunately for DY surfers there was nothing going on at the point and only the odd knee high ripple along the beach when I checked it out at 0720. I reckon the best of the magnets will be in the knee to waist range with the odd plus. The MHL buoy was showing a metre of 9-sec SE wind swell. Tide’s dropping to low at 1040 and will be back to high at 1715. Should get to 20 later and water’ll be around 18.
Tomorrow and Tuesday look like being smaller again, but there’s still some hope for a brief long period pulse late Tuesday into Wednesday morning. Wind’s expected to be north at around 10 kts, so north corner, south swell magnets are the best bet. Unfortunately the models are generally aligned on this one in that they project the long period stuff to fade rapidly Weds morning.
